MySQL版本升級:優(yōu)化數(shù)據(jù)庫性能的關(guān)鍵一步
_x000D_MySQL是一種常用的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),廣泛應(yīng)用于各種規(guī)模的企業(yè)和個人項目中。隨著時間的推移,MySQL不斷更新迭代,每個新版本都帶來了更多的功能和性能優(yōu)化。MySQL版本升級是保持?jǐn)?shù)據(jù)庫性能和安全性的關(guān)鍵一步。
_x000D_MySQL版本升級的好處
_x000D_1. 提升性能:每個新版本的MySQL都會帶來性能方面的改進(jìn)。這些改進(jìn)可以包括查詢優(yōu)化、存儲引擎更新、并發(fā)控制的改進(jìn)等。通過升級到最新版本,您可以利用這些改進(jìn)來提升數(shù)據(jù)庫的性能,加快查詢速度,提高系統(tǒng)的響應(yīng)能力。
_x000D_2. 修復(fù)漏洞:每個軟件都可能存在安全漏洞,MySQL也不例外。MySQL的開發(fā)團(tuán)隊會定期發(fā)布安全補(bǔ)丁來修復(fù)這些漏洞。通過升級到最新版本,您可以確保數(shù)據(jù)庫系統(tǒng)的安全性,并減少受到潛在威脅的風(fēng)險。
_x000D_3. 獲取新功能:隨著時間的推移,MySQL不斷引入新功能來滿足用戶的需求。這些新功能可以包括更好的備份和恢復(fù)機(jī)制、更強(qiáng)大的查詢語言、更高效的索引機(jī)制等。通過升級到最新版本,您可以獲得這些新功能,并更好地滿足業(yè)務(wù)需求。
_x000D_常見問題解答
_x000D_Q:如何確定是否需要升級MySQL版本?
_x000D_A:您可以查看當(dāng)前MySQL版本的發(fā)布說明,了解新版本帶來了哪些改進(jìn)和修復(fù)。如果新版本的改進(jìn)對您的業(yè)務(wù)有益,并且解決了當(dāng)前版本存在的問題,那么升級是值得考慮的。
_x000D_Q:升級MySQL版本是否需要備份數(shù)據(jù)?
_x000D_A:是的,升級MySQL版本前務(wù)必備份數(shù)據(jù)。盡管升級過程中不會刪除數(shù)據(jù),但備份可以作為一種預(yù)防措施,以防意外發(fā)生。在升級完成后,您可以使用備份數(shù)據(jù)來驗證數(shù)據(jù)庫的完整性。
_x000D_Q:如何選擇合適的升級方法?
_x000D_A:升級MySQL有兩種主要方法:二進(jìn)制升級和源碼升級。二進(jìn)制升級適用于那些希望快速升級的用戶,而源碼升級適用于那些希望自定義編譯選項的用戶。選擇合適的升級方法取決于您的需求和技術(shù)水平。
_x000D_Q:升級MySQL版本是否會導(dǎo)致應(yīng)用程序出現(xiàn)兼容性問題?
_x000D_A:升級MySQL版本可能會導(dǎo)致應(yīng)用程序出現(xiàn)兼容性問題。在升級前,建議您測試應(yīng)用程序與新版本的兼容性,并解決可能的問題。及時更新應(yīng)用程序的數(shù)據(jù)庫連接驅(qū)動程序也是確保兼容性的關(guān)鍵一步。
_x000D_Q:如何避免升級過程中的數(shù)據(jù)丟失?
_x000D_A:在升級MySQL版本前,務(wù)必執(zhí)行全面的數(shù)據(jù)備份。建議您在升級過程中遵循官方文檔提供的步驟,并在測試環(huán)境中進(jìn)行升級的演練。這樣可以最大程度地減少數(shù)據(jù)丟失的風(fēng)險。
_x000D_Q:升級MySQL版本是否需要停機(jī)維護(hù)?
_x000D_A:升級MySQL版本通常需要停機(jī)維護(hù),以確保數(shù)據(jù)庫的一致性和完整性。在升級前,您應(yīng)該與相關(guān)團(tuán)隊協(xié)調(diào),并制定詳細(xì)的停機(jī)計劃,以減少對業(yè)務(wù)的影響。
_x000D_MySQL版本升級是保持?jǐn)?shù)據(jù)庫性能和安全性的關(guān)鍵一步。通過升級到最新版本,您可以獲得性能優(yōu)化、安全修復(fù)和新功能等益處。升級過程需要謹(jǐn)慎規(guī)劃和測試,以確保數(shù)據(jù)的完整性和業(yè)務(wù)的連續(xù)性。如果您決定升級MySQL版本,請務(wù)必備份數(shù)據(jù),并遵循官方文檔提供的步驟和建議。只有這樣,您才能充分利用MySQL的潛力,并為您的業(yè)務(wù)帶來更大的價值。
_x000D_